Job Responsibilities:

- Perform surgical procedures with precision and care, ranging from routine spays and

neuters to complex soft tissue surgeries.

- Conduct thorough physical examinations and diagnostic tests to assess the health status

of patients and formulate treatment plans.

- Provide general medical care, including vaccinations, parasite control, and preventive

healthcare measures.

- Communicate effectively with pet owners, offering guidance on nutrition, behavior, and

overall wellness.

- Collaborate with colleagues to ensure seamless patient care and maintain accurate

medical records.

- Participate in continuing education activities to stay abreast of advancements in

veterinary medicine and surgical techniques.

Whether you are a seasoned veterinarian with years of experience under your belt or a recent graduate eager to kick-start your career, we welcome you to join our inclusive and supportive team. Mentorship opportunities are available for new graduates, allowing you to learn and grow alongside experienced professionals in the field.

Requirements

Education: Doctor of Veterinary Medicine (DVM) or Veterinary Medical Doctor (VMD) degree from an accredited veterinary school.

Licensing: Valid state veterinary license in good standing or eligibility to obtain one.

Experience: Minimum of 1 year of experience in veterinary medicine, preferably in a clinical setting.

Skills: Proficiency in diagnostics, treatment, surgery, and preventive care.

Attributes: Compassionate, empathetic, and dedicated to animal welfare.

Physical Requirements: Ability to lift and handle animals of various sizes and weights, and to stand for extended periods.
